28:2
Those are the signs of the clear book.
28:3
We recite to you from the news of Moses and Pharaoh with truth, for people who believe.
28:4
Indeed, Pharaoh exalted himself in the earth and he made its people sects; he behaved arrogantly towards a party of them, slaughtering their sons and letting their women live. Indeed, he was among the evil-doers.
28:5
And We desired to bestow favour on those who were thought weak in the earth, and to make them models, and to make them the inheritors,
28:6
And to establish them in the earth, and to show Pharaoh and Haman and their armies what they were being cautious of from them.
28:7
And We inspired to the mother of Moses, saying, 'Suckle him, then when you fear for him, then throw him into the sea, and do not fear and do not grieve; indeed, We will restore him to you and make him among the messengers.'
28:8
Then the family of Pharaoh picked him up that he may be an enemy to them and grief; indeed, Pharaoh and Haman and their armies were sinners.
28:9
And the wife of Pharaoh said, 'A coolness of eye for me and for you. Do not kill him. It may be that he may profit us, or we may take him as a son.' And they do not perceive.
28:10
And the heart of the mother of Moses became empty; indeed, she was almost surely disclosing him, if not that We bound upon her heart that she may be among the believers.
28:11
And she said to his sister, 'Follow him.' So she looked after him from afar. And they do not perceive.
28:12
And We made unlawful for him the wet nurses before, so she said, 'Shall I direct you to people of a house who will be responsible for him for you and they will be sincere to him?'
28:13
Then We restored him to his mother so that her eye may be cool, and that she may not grieve and that she may know that the promise of God is true, But most of them do not know.
28:14
And when he reached his strength and was mature, We gave him judgement and knowledge; and thus We recompense the good-doers.
28:15
And he entered the city at a time of heedlessness of its people, then he found in it two men fighting one another; this of his sect and this of his enemy. Then the one who was of his sect sought his aid against the one who was of his enemy; then Moses struck him with his fist and finished him. He said, 'This is of the work of the devil. Indeed, he is a misleading clear enemy.'
28:16
He said, 'My Lord! Indeed I, I have wronged my soul, so forgive me.' Then He forgave him; indeed He, He is the Forgiving, the Compassionate.
28:17
He said, 'My Lord! Because you have bestowed favour on me, so I will not be an assistant to the sinners.'
28:18
Then in the morning he was in the city in fear, being vigilant, then behold, the one who sought his help the day past cried out to him for help. Moses said to him, 'Indeed, you are surely one clearly erring.'
28:19
Then when that he desired to assault the one who was an enemy to both of them, he said, 'O Moses! Do you desire to kill me as you killed a soul yesterday? You desire not except to be a tyrant in the earth, and you do not desire to be among the reformers.'
28:20
And a man came from the farthest part of the city running, he said, 'O Moses! Indeed, the chiefs are deliberating about you to kill you, so go forth; indeed, I am to you among the sincere advisers.'
28:21
So he went forth from it in fear, being vigilant. He said, 'My Lord, save me from the wrongdoing people.'
28:22
And when he turned his face towards Midian, he said, 'It may be my Lord that He will guide me to the right direction of the way.'
28:23
And when he came to the water of Midian, he found upon it a nation of people watering, and he found beside them two women keeping away. He said, 'What is your affair?' They said, 'We do not water until the pastors send back, and our father is a greatly old man.'
28:24
So he watered for them; then he turned away to the shade then said, 'My Lord! Indeed, I am needy of what you send down to me of good.'
28:25
Then one of them came to him walking shyly, she said, 'Indeed, my father calls you that he may recompense you a reward for what you watered for us.' Then when he came to him and narrated the story to him, he said, 'Do not fear, you have been saved from the wrongdoing people.'
28:26
One of them said, 'O my father! Hire him, indeed, the best of who you hired is the strong, the trustworthy.'
28:27
He said, 'Indeed, I desire to give one of these two daughters of mine in marriage to you on condition that you serve me for hire eight pilgrimages, and if you complete ten, then from you; and I do not desire to be burdensome on you, soon you will find me, if God wills, among the righteous.'
28:28
He said, 'That is between me and you, whichever of the two terms I complete then no enmity against me, and God is a trustee over what we say.'
28:29
Then when Moses had completed the term, and travelled with his family, he perceived a fire from the side of the mount. He said to his family, 'Stay here; indeed I, I have perceived a fire, perhaps I may come to you from it with news or a firebrand from the fire perhaps you may warm yourselves.'
28:30
Then when he came to it, he was called from the right shore of the valley, in the blessed place from the tree, saying, 'O Moses! Indeed I, I am God, the Lord of the worlds;
28:31
And saying, ‘Throw down your staff;' then when he saw it quivering as if it were a snake, he turned back, retreating and did not return. 'O Moses! Approach and do not fear, indeed, you are among the safe ones.
28:32
Insert your hand in your bosom, it will come forth white without evil; and draw together to you your wing against the fear. So those are two proofs from your Lord to Pharaoh and his chiefs; indeed, they are disobedient people.'
28:33
He said, 'My Lord! Indeed I, I killed a soul among them, and I fear that they will kill me.
28:34
And my brother Aaron, he is more eloquent than me in language, so send him with me as support, to verify me; indeed, I fear that they will call me a liar.'
28:35
He said, 'Soon We will strengthen your upper arm with your brother; and We will make authority for both of you, so they will not reach you. With Our signs, both of you and whoever followed you will be the overcomers.'
28:36
Then when Moses came to them with Our signs, clear proofs, they said, 'This is not except forged magic; and we heard not of this among our forefathers, the former people.'
28:37
And Moses said, 'My Lord knows best who came with the guidance from Him, and for whom is the end of the home; indeed, the wrongdoers will not prosper.'
28:38
And Pharaoh said, 'O chiefs! I knew not of a god for you other than me; so kindle for me, O Haman! Upon the clay and make for me a tower, perhaps I may look at the God of Moses; and indeed I, surely I think he is among the liars.'
28:39
And he was proud, he and his armies in the earth without the right; and they thought that they would not be returned to Us.
28:40
So We seized him and his armies and We threw them in the sea; so see how the end of the wrongdoers was.
28:41
And We made them models calling to the fire, and on the Day of Resurrection they will not be helped.
28:42
And We caused a curse to follow them in this, the world; and on the Day of Resurrection they will be among the ugly.
28:43
And surely, certainly We gave Moses the Book after We destroyed the former generations; insights for mankind and guidance and mercy, perhaps they may remember.
28:44
And you were not by the side of the western when We decreed to Moses the command; and you were not among the witnesses.
28:45
But We, We produced generations, then We made the life prolonged upon them. And you were not a dweller among the people of Midian, reciting to them Our signs, but We, We were sending.
28:46
And you were not by the side of the mount when We called, but mercy from your Lord, that you may warn people to whom no warner came before you, perhaps they may remember.
28:47
And if not that, a calamity may befall them for what their hands have sent forward, then they would say, 'Our Lord! If only You had sent a messenger to us, then we would have followed Your signs and we would have been among the believers.'
28:48
Then when the truth came to them from Us they said, 'If only he was given like what was given to Moses.' And did they not disbelieve in what was given to Moses before? They said, 'Two works of magic they assisted one another;' and they said, 'Indeed, we disbelieve in all.'
28:49
Say, 'Then come with a book from God, it is a better guide than both of them, follow it if you are truthful.'
28:50
Then if they do not respond to you, then know that they only follow their lusts; and who is more astray than one who follows his lust without guidance from God? Indeed, God does not guide the wrongdoing people.
28:51
And surely, certainly We have communicated the speech to them, perhaps they may remember.
28:52
Those to whom We gave the Book before it, they believe in it;
28:53
And when it is recited to them they say, ‘We have believed in it. Indeed, it is the truth from Our Lord. Indeed we, we were submitters before it.'
28:54
Those will be given their reward twice, because they were patient, and they avert the evil with the good, and from what We have provided them they spend.
28:55
And when they hear the foolish talk, they turn away from it and they say, 'For us our works and for you your works. Peace be on you, we do not seek the ignorant ones.'
28:56
Indeed you, you do not guide whom you have loved, but God guides whom He wills; and He knows best of the guided ones.
28:57
And they said, 'If we follow the guidance with you, we would be snatched away from our land.' And did We not establish for them a safe sanctuary? Fruits of everything are collected to it, provision from Us, but most of them do not know.
28:58
And how many a town which was discontented with its livelihood have We destroyed? So those are their dwellings, not dwelt in after them, except a little; and We, We are the inheritors.
28:59
And your Lord would not destroy the towns until He sends a messenger in their mother to recite to them Our signs; and We would not destroy the towns except while their people are wrongdoers.
28:60
And whatever thing you have been given, then a provision of the worldly life and its adornment. And what is with God is better and more lasting; so will you not become intelligent?
28:61
So is one who We have promised him a good promise and he will meet it, like one who We have provided him with the enjoyment of the worldly life, then he, on the Day of Resurrection, will be among the arraigned?
28:62
And on the day He will call them, then He will say, 'Where are My partners, those whom you used to claim?'
28:63
Those against whom the speech is due will say, 'Our Lord! These are those whom we caused to err; we caused them to err like we erred. We clear ourselves to You, not us they were worshipping.'
28:64
And it will be said, 'Call on your partners;' then they will call on them, and they will not respond to them, and they will see the punishment; if only that they were guided.
28:65
And on the day He will call them, then He will say, 'What responded you to the messengers?'
28:66
Then the information will be obscure to them on that day, and they will not ask one another.
28:67
And as for one who repented and believed and did right, then it may be that he will be among the prosperous.
28:68
And your Lord creates what He wills and chooses; there is not for them the choice. Glory be to God and exalted is He from what they associate.
28:69
And your Lord knows what their breasts conceal and what they publish.
28:70
And He is God, there is no god but He; for Him is the praise in the first and the last; and for Him is the judgment; and to Him you will be returned.
28:71
Say, 'Have you seen if God made the night endless on you until the Day of Resurrection, who is a god other than God to come to you with light? So will you not hear?'
28:72
Say, 'Have you seen if God made the day endless until the Day of Resurrection, who is a god other than God to come to you with night to rest in it? So will you not see?'
28:73
And of His mercy He made the night and the day for you, that you may rest in it, and that you may seek of His grace, and perhaps you may give thanks.
28:74
And on the day He will call them, then He will say, 'Where are My partners, those whom you used to claim?'
28:75
And We will pull out a witness from every nation, then We will say, 'Bring your proof,' Then they will know that the truth is for God; and what they used to forge will go astray from them.
28:76
Indeed, Korah was among the people of Moses, then he committed outrage on them; and We gave him of the treasures what indeed its keys would surely weigh down the band, the possessors of strength. When his people said to him, 'Do not exult, indeed, God does not love those who exult.
28:77
And seek the Last Home with what God gave you; and do not forget your portion of the world, and do good, like God did good to you; and do not seek corruption in the earth, indeed, God does not love the evil-doers.'
28:78
He said, 'I was only given it upon knowledge with me.' And did he not know that God, certainly, He destroyed before him among the generations, he who was stronger than him in strength and more in collection? And the sinners will not be asked about their sins.
28:79
Then he went forth to his people in his adornment. Those who desire the life of the world said, 'O would that we had like what Korah was given. Indeed, he is surely a possessor of great fortune.'
28:80
And those who were given the knowledge said, 'Woe to you! The reward of God is better for one who believed and did right; and none except the patient ones are granted it.'
28:81
Then We caused the earth to sink with him and with his home. Then there was no troop for him to help him besides God, and he was not among the victorious.
28:82
And in the morning, those who wished for his place the day past were saying, 'Woe to you that! God extends the provision to whom He wills of His servants and He straitens; if not that God had bestowed favour on us, He surely would have caused to sink with us. Woe to you that he! The disbelievers will not prosper.'
28:83
That, the Last Home, We make it for those who do not desire exaltedness in the earth, nor corruption, and the end is for those who fear.
28:84
Whoever came with the good deed then for him is better than it; and whoever came with the evil deed, then those who did the evil deeds will not be recompensed except what they used to do.
28:85
Indeed, the one who enjoined upon you the Quran will surely restore you to a place of return. Say, 'My Lord knows best who came with the guidance and who he is in clear error.'
28:86
And you were not hoping that the Book would be thrown to you, except mercy from your Lord. So definitely do not be an assistant to the disbelievers.
28:87
And definitely do not let them hinder you from the signs of God after they have been sent down to you; and call to your Lord; and definitely do not be among the idolaters.
28:88
And do not call on another god with God; there is no god but He. Everything will perish except His face; For Him is the judgment, and to Him you will be returned.
